Manchamantel- the color of this intensely red mole comes from tomatoes, ancho chiles, and the grease of chorizo, a type of sausage. This mole is unique because it features plantains and pineapple in its ingredients list. Chichillo- a mole that begins with a homemade beef stock, chichillo is full of chiles that give it ... Web26. mar 2016 · Mole negro ( moh -leh neh -groh) (black mole) looks black — naturally! — and is made with all toasted ingredients: cocoa, chilies, almonds, onions, garlic, and bread. It can be very spicy or less so. Mole colorado ( moh -leh koh-loh- rah -doh) (red mole) looks red and is made with chilies. It is spicy hot! WebMole colorado, or mole rojo, is a red mole with a base of ancho, costeño rojo , chilhuacle rojo, black pepper, clove, oregano, onion, garlic, ground almonds, sesame, and chocolate. It is usually thickened with a bit of masa. Colorado is the spiciest of the seven Oaxacan moles, with a long, lingering prickle.

Web14. nov 2024 · Ranchero: This is one of the simplest molés to make. Ranchero molé usually calls for only one type of chile, so it’s a milder sauce. In some regions of Mexico, ranchero is cooked with pulled beef; in other regions the beef is substituted with pork. Ranchero is also used in tamales in the state of Jalisco. Web28. okt 2024 · How to Make Mole Negro Sauce: Step one: Break chilies apart (or use scissors) and discard the seeds and stems. (Or save the seeds and plant them!) Step two: Toast the chilies in a dry skillet to release the flavorful oils. Step three: Place the chilies in a medium pot with 4 cups stock or broth. Bring to a boil, cover and simmer 10 minutes.
